PDP condemns violence against MCP women in Ndirande

Msonkho: How would you feel if it were your members or loved ones facing such attacks?

The People’s Development Party (PDP) has strongly condemned the recent attack on Malawi Congress Party (MCP) women in Ndirande.

The incident occurred on Wednesday as the women were en route to the Chilembwe Day commemorations in Chiradzulu.

In a statement issued by PDP National Publicity Secretary Rhodes Msonkho, the party described the attack as an affront to democracy, emphasizing that freedom of association and movement are cornerstones of Malawi’s democratic values.

The PDP called for unity among Malawians, urging them to prioritize what binds the nation over political differences.

“How would you feel if it were your members or loved ones facing such attacks?” Reads part of the statement.

The PDP urged women’s rights organizations to condemn the attacks and demand justice while calling on law enforcement to act swiftly and decisively.

“Accountability is essential to uphold justice and deter future political violence,” the statement concluded.
